Chipotle Deptford is a fast-casual restaurant chain known for its customizable menu featuring burritos, bowls, quesadillas, tacos, and salads. The company is cultivating a better world by serving responsibly sourced, classically-cooked, real food with wholesome ingredients without artificial colors, flavors or preservatives. Using only 53 real ingredients, the company’s "Food with Integrity" principles prioritize sourcing ingredients from farms that adhere to humane and sustainable practices. Was doctoring up my leftovers from Friday Oct 24 to find out the $7 large Guacamole is literally half an uncut, unseasoned avocado.
There's only two pieces of onion and they were at the very bottom, this is just a scoop of what was left, with half an avocado on top to fill the cup. It would’ve taken 1 additional minute to at least cut/smash it and mix it in, but that’s a lot to expect from the same people scooping burnt/uncooked rice into my order. I ended up unrolling my burrito and picking out what I could but the carne asada was so dry it was white when I bit into it. It’s extra because it’s a better cut than the steak, it’s supposed to be tender.
+ I ordered via uber eats, my second time taking advantage of a 50% off $15+ promotion and both times got subpar food - Im not sure if they only run this at night or if I just get the push notification when I get off work, but I suspect this is a push to reduce waste. If you’re out of guac at 9 and accept orders until 10, go into the app and 86 the large size, the entire item, or someone has to prep approximately what you’ll need for the rest of the night.
I work at a similar fast-casual restaurant and there’s no excuse for giving customers bad food.

What is the address of Chipotle Mexican Grill in Deptford?
The Chipotle Mexican Grill in Deptford is located at 2000 Clements Bridge Road, Suite 119A, Deptford, NJ 08096, inside Deptford Mall.
What are the opening hours of Chipotle Mexican Grill Deptford?
Chipotle Deptford is open daily from 10:45 AM to 11:00 PM.
